There is no direct textual support for the idea of a female souvereign of unicorns!
There is however is a legend of The Unicorn and the Virgin. Many Christians, especially Catholics, take this virgin to symbolize the Virgin Mary.
The idea of a princess or queen of the unicorn could possibly taken from the Hebrew meaning of the name of Mary. This Wikipedia link states that "the Hebrew name of Mary, Miryãm, (in Latin Domina) means lady or sovereign."
In the Litany of Loretto in honour of the Virgin Mary there are twelve invocations of Mary under the title queen:
Queen of Angels, pray for us.
Queen of Patriarchs, pray for us.
Queen of Prophets, pray for us.
Queen of Apostles, pray for us.
Queen of Martyrs, pray for us.
Queen of Confessors, pray for us.
Queen of Virgins, pray for us.
Queen of all Saints, pray for us.
Queen conceived without original sin, pray for us.
Queen assumed into heaven, pray for us.
Queen of the most holy Rosary, pray for us.
Queen of Peace, pray for us.
Thus, I conclude that the only princess or queen of the unicorn could possibly be symbolized in person of the Virgin Mary.
